    aimone, I think you have missed one or two salient points on your earlier comments re young and tax to support pensions.
    The older generations paid their taxes in the belief that they were doing so to ensure they had a pension in later later, it isn't their fault that fiscally irresponsible politicians have created this mess the budget is in and now have to rein in welfare and other expenditures to get some sanity in the system , if this is at all possible with our welfare and entitlement mentality now.
    Superannuation was introduced to reduce the hit on the budget by a large cohort retiring over a few years , ie the baby boomer generation, however the necessary level of super contributions (SGL) was politically held back and the mess we have now is the result. Those of us who have SMSF and made the allowable contributions to remove ourselves from the Government pension system are now being subjected to overkill in the so called super reforms and those coming through will be struggling to be able to accumulate enough super to retire on outside a part pension.
    There are more that a few retirees I believe that want nothing to do with Govt"help" with retirement.
